Q: Is 2,210,700 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,210,700 is a composite number.

Why is 2,210,700 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,210,700 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 5 6 10 12 15 20 25 30 50 60 75 100 150 300 7,369 14,738 22,107 29,476 36,845 44,214 73,690 88,428 110,535 147,380 184,225 221,070 368,450 442,140 552,675 736,900 1,105,350 and 2,210,700, with no remainder.

Since 2,210,700 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,210,700, it is a composite number.
